"Kidnapper" in context
Kidnapper is a person who abducts and holds people against their will. Kidnapping is a serious crime in most countries and is considered to be one of the most heinous offences that can be committed. It is a form of extortion and can put a person's life in serious danger.
Kidnapping can be done for a number of reasons, such as political gain, revenge, extracting a ransom or as part of an organized crime ring. Unfortunately, it also occurs in cases of domestic violence and is a harrowing experience for everyone involved.
